New motion in short-term rental authorized battle in Clark County

LAS VEGAS (KLAS) — The Better Las Vegas Brief Time period Rental Affiliation filed a brand new petition in courtroom on Thursday regarding the ongoing battle between short-term rental hosts and Clark County.

The affiliation is requesting a preliminary injunction to “stop the County from continuing to issue fines against our Association members for allegedly operating without a license and/or for advertising their rentals.”

“When it comes to average people trying to make a living, they just don’t care about those people. So we were forced to sue them, and we feel that the only way that we’re going to get a fair shot at this is in court,” the Better Las Vegas Brief-Time period Rental Affiliation founder, Jackie Flores, informed 8 Information Now.

The transfer follows experiences that hosts, corresponding to Jason D’souza, have obtained stop and desist letters from the county. The Aug. 23 letter learn, “immediately remove any advertisement until a valid short-term rental license is obtained.”

Nonetheless, hosts like D’souza declare that getting the license is sort of unimaginable.

“I went to the place asking for a business license, and they’re not giving any,” he defined.

“The county here is telling people ‘follow the law,’ but then the county is not able to process the applications they received. And on top of that, they’re not allowing people to apply for licenses,” Flores stated.
